XiaoshenThis is a true family-friendly hotel that caters to all your needs when traveling with kids. The water park can keep the little ones entertained all day with water slides, a lazy river, and a diving pool. It would be even more perfect if they had a wave pool. The water park connects directly to the beach outside, so you can also swim in the sea or play in the sand. A bit further down the beach, there are seafood sashimi stalls where locals buy their fresh catches – the squid cup and squid sashimi are absolutely divine! Back to the rooms, all of them offer stunning oceanfront views with an endless horizon. The beds are comfortably firm, but the air conditioning is indeed quite noisy with a strong airflow, and since the control panel was broken, we couldn't adjust it. So, we turned off the AC at night and opened the balcony door, falling asleep to the sea breeze and waves. Also, the water in Pattaya isn't particularly clean; the filter in my portable shower head turned completely black. The hotel breakfast is incredibly lavish, almost to the point of being overwhelming, and the staff are all warm and friendly. It truly lives up to its reputation as a five-star resort in an international tourist city. Highly recommended!

ไปกันใหญ่Pros:
Quiet location, good service from staff. The swimming pool is clean, and the water doesn't cause itching. It has a private beach from which you can walk to the Sanctuary of Truth.
The balcony is very spacious but there's no fan or tap. In-room snacks are free. The air conditioning is cold. There's Netflix, Disney+, and Prime Video. The bathroom is large with a bathtub. You can paddle a boat at the beach.
Cons:
The entrance road is rough and inconvenient. Food options are far away. During holidays, parking is difficult, though there is a shuttle service, which is good. Buildings right by the sea are good for staying. Buildings not by the sea have many issues. On higher floors, the water pressure in the bathroom is low. The swimming pool has no playground equipment, so children don't enjoy it much. The sea water isn't inviting for swimming. Food is a bit expensive. The sound of dragging items can be heard loudly throughout the room.
Overall, it's good value for money. If you come, prepare a cooler and bring your own food, as it's hard to find and you'll have to go out to buy it. Then, upon returning, there's no parking. It's suitable for those who like peace and quiet. Those who prefer convenience and proximity to tourist attractions might find it less ideal.
